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or aluminum foil for easy cleanup.
In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ground beef, ground pork, bread crumbs, Parmesan cheese, egg, onion, garlic, jalapeño (if using), parsley, smoked paprika, Worcestershire sauce, salt, and black pepper.
Using clean hands, mix the ingredients until just comb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can make the meatballs tough.
Form the mixture into 1- to 1.5-inch meatballs and place them on the prepared baking sheet, leaving space between each meatball.
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. In batches, sear the meatballs on all sides until browned, about 2-3 minutes per side. This step locks in flavor and gives the meatballs a nice crust.
Transfer the seared meatballs back to the baking sheet. Brush each meatball with a thin layer of barbecue sauce for a sweet and tangy glaze.
Bake the meatballs in the preheated oven for 15-18 minutes, or until fully cooked with an internal temperature of 160°F (71°C).
Remove the meatballs from the oven and let them rest for 5 minutes before serving.
Serve the Crazy Meatballs as an appetizer, over spaghetti, or in a sub sandwich. Garnish with additional parsley, if desired.
